8 He wraps up the waters in His clouds, yet the clouds do not burst under their own weight.

9 He covers the face of the full moon, spreading over it His cloud.

10 He has inscribed a horizon on the face of the waters at the boundary between light and darkness.

11 The foundations of heaven quake, astounded at His rebuke.

12 By His power He stirred the sea; by His understanding He shattered Rahab.

13 By His breath the skies were cleared; His hand pierced the fleeing serpent.

14 Indeed, these are but the fringes of His ways; how faint is the whisper we hear of Him! Who then can understand the thunder of His power?”

Job 26:8-14, Berean Standard Bible. Public domain.
